Egress window installation involves the process of adding large, operable windows to below-grade spaces such as basements or cellar areas. These windows are designed to meet specific size and accessibility requirements, providing a safe and functional exit in case of emergencies. The installation process typically includes excavating around the foundation, creating a suitable opening, and fitting the window with proper framing and waterproofing measures. This service ensures that the new egress window is secure, compliant with safety standards, and integrated seamlessly into the existing structure.

Material and Labor Costs - The total expense for egress window installation typically ranges from $2,500 to $5,000. This includes materials, labor, and necessary permits, with example prices around $3,500 for a standard basement window. Costs vary depending on window size and complexity of the installation.
Window Type and Size - Larger or custom-designed egress windows can increase costs, sometimes reaching $6,000 or more. Standard-sized windows usually fall within the $2,500 to $4,000 range, depending on the material and features selected. The choice of window impacts both material expenses and installation difficulty.
Location and Accessibility - Installing an egress window in a basement with limited access may add to the overall cost, often by $500 to $1,500. Easier access points can help keep installation costs lower, typically within the standard range. Accessibility considerations influence labor time and complexity.
Additional Expenses - Costs for excavation, reinforcement, or finishing work can add $1,000 to $3,000 to the project. These expenses depend on the existing structure and site conditions, with some installations requiring extra support or waterproofing measures.
